    Abstract: A continuously disinfecting pet watering device comprises a lower reservoir for holding a predetermined volume of water accessible to a pet and an upper reservoir in communication with the lower reservoir for holding a predetermined volume of replenishment water. A motorized pump is provided to re-circulate water through a filter and past a germicidal ultraviolet lamp for decontamination. The pump and lamp may be activated on demand by way of an animal proximity detector or they may operate periodically in a fixed or pre-programmed schedule. A method for a continuously disinfecting pet watering device is also disclosed.

    Abstract: A low battery indicating device is disclosed for indicating that a battery has low power. The device includes an indicator having a body movable between a retracted, unactuated position and an extended, actuated position. The indicator is visible when in the actuated position. The device also includes means for biasing the indicator towards the actuated position, and latch means cooperating with a portion of the body of the indicator, when the latch means is in a stop position, to hold the indicator in its unactuated position. The latch means is movable between the stop position and a go position which frees the indicator to move, under operation of the biasing means, to the actuated position. A memory alloy wire is mechanically associated with the latch means so as to leave the latch means in the stop position when the memory alloy wire is in a relaxed state and to move the latch means to the go position when the memory alloy wire is in a contracted state caused by heating of the memory alloy wire. Electrical sensor circuitry is in communication with the memory alloy wire. The electrical sensor circuitry is adapted to detect when the battery means has low power and cause heating of the memory alloy wire to cause it to change to the contracted state and thereby move the latch means to the go position.
